[ARCHIVED] Turn in Your Old Lawn Mower and Receive a Rebate Toward a New, Environmentally-Friendly Mower

The Bay Area Air Quality Management District will hold a Lawn Mower Exchange on Saturday, April 26, from 8:00 AM to 2:00 PM at the Oakland International Airport. Bay Area residents can receive a rebate toward the purchase of a new cordless, zero-emission electric lawn mower, after turning in an operable gasoline-powered lawn mower for recycling.

The program will provide incentives for up to 2,400 lawn mower exchanges. Advanced registration is required, and you must be a Bay Area resident in order to participate.
